(2017)' is an art-house short film written and directed by David Lynch, in which he interrogates a talking monkey. The chain-smoking detective (played by Lynch himself) slowly discovers that Jack Cruz, the primate sitting in front of him (who speaks with a nasal drawl that also sounds a lot like Lynch), was likely responsible for a crime of passion involving his lover, a chicken named Toototabon. The monkeys voice is likely also provided by Lynch, since the monkey, Jack Cruz, is listed in the credits as himself. As Lynchs detective probes the monkey at a railroad station caf, we learn Jack could be responsible for a crime of passion, killing someone over his love for a chicken named Toototabonwhich sounds like an off-brand Transformer. Lynchs film dates from 2016 (the year of the monkey in the Chinese calendar, obviously). Jack has a foul mouth (human, matted into the face of the monkey in a deliberately rudimentary yet uncanny manner) and a line in evasive and surrealistic answers, also voiced by Lynch. Lynch is also mining his Kafka obsession: a monkey explains how he came to impersonate humans in Kafkas short story A Report to the Academy, first published in 1917.
